

Leroy Francis Perrien Jr., 65, passed away on Monday, February 1, 2016 at Tulane Medical Center in New Orleans. A native of New Orleans and longtime resident of Arabi before relocating to Baton Rouge in 2005, Mr. Perrien was a master plumber in both the New Orleans and Baton Rouge areas for over 40 years. He is survived by his wife of 39 years, Eretta Chachati Perrien; sons, Scott Perrien and wife Dawn, Patrick Perrien and wife Julie; brother, Wayne Perrien and wife Sheryl; grandchildren, Addison, Declan, Lily, and Sloane Perrien; mother-in-law, Margaret Chachati; brother-in-law, Mark Chachati and wife Lisa; godchildren, Rhonda, Duane, Kale, Kristen, niece, Adrienne, and numerous close cousins, family and friends. He is preceded in death by his parents, Leroy Francis Perrien, Sr. and Gladys Mischler Perrien; father-in-law, Mathew Chachati and brother-in-law, George Chachati. Mr. Perrien, a graduate of Francis T. Nicholls High School and Southeastern Louisiana University, was a former parishioner of St. Louise de Marillac Catholic Church in Arabi and presently of St. Patrick Catholic Church in Baton Rouge. He was a third degree knight with the Knights of Columbus, Fr. Hug Council #10554 and St. Patrick Council #8601. A man filled with life, love, laughter, and smiles. He will be greatly missed by all.
